Ethanol and old Bosch fuel injection systems
Keeping my 1981 245DL on the road was proving difficult. Its "Constant Pressure System" was failing despite all my efforts. Thanks to an earlier post on this forum, detailing replacing fuel injection with carburetor, I obtained two marine carburetor manifolds--one for downdraft, the other for sidedraft carburetors, I tried first a Holley downdraft carb which failed due to ethanol attacking its zinc body--according to carburetor forums.
Finally I found a Carter 684S cast iron body carburetor (downdraft) which so far works ok, far better than the replaced fuel injection system. My impression is that the original system couldn't handle ethanol fuel, creating problems regulating its internal pressures, resulting in erratic operation.
The biggest problem now is to remove all the wiring, most of which I replaced before, associated with the old FI system. Amazing how accessible the engine is now with the FI system removed. My impression is that cars over 25 years old, in many states, can be legally converted as I have done.
Manual choke and throttle hookup were simple. The Delco aftermarket fuel pump pulled fuel through both original disconnected fuel pumps and the stock FI fuel filter without problems, producing 6 lbs. at the carburetor.
